pomerium/internal/telemetry/trace/testdata
2025-01-13 17:34:35 +00:00
..
README.md new tracing system 2025-01-13 17:34:35 +00:00
recording_01_single_trace.json new tracing system 2025-01-13 17:34:35 +00:00
recording_02_multi_trace.json new tracing system 2025-01-13 17:34:35 +00:00

These trace recordings are generated as follows:

  • recording_01_single_trace.json:

go test -v -run "^TestOTLPTracing$" -env.trace-debug-flags=+32 github.com/pomerium/pomerium/internal/testenv/selftests | grep -ozP "(?s)(?<=All Events:\n).*?(?=\n=====)"

  • recording_02_multi_trace.json:

go test -v -run "^TestOTLPTracing_TraceCorrelation$" -env.trace-debug-flags=+32 github.com/pomerium/pomerium/internal/testenv/selftests | grep -ozP "(?s)(?<=All Events:\n).*?(?=\n=====)"